One fashion item that many are not fond of is short shorts. A Valley clothing company has gone to war over short shorts, but their issue with short shorts is probably not what you think it is.

TK Duds, a Valley clothing company, has started an ad campaign making fun of short shorts for men/boys. Short shorts for males is the style now, and it’s difficult to find shorts for men that come down close to the knee. Many male shorts go about halfway down the thigh, and TK Duds has had enough.

TK Duds Founder and CEO Tommy Klein said, “I’ve had enough of the short shorts on guys. The fashion faux pas has lasted long enough. I’m tired of seeing young guys walking around in tight short shorts showing off their thighs. I just don’t get it, and I think many people are tired of it too. So, we started making longer shorts for guys, and we’ve started a fun ad campaign mocking the short shorts. I think it’ll help us sell longer shorts, and it’ll help society at large stop having to look at guys’ thighs all the time.”

TK Duds has created a simple line of t-shirts, sweatshirts, and hoodies that have short snarky statements about shorts for guys. You can buy them in their store in downtown Valley City, and you can buy them online. They’ve already started selling like hot cakes. They’ve also started making male shorts with 9″ and 11″ inseams which are a good bit longer than most male shorts on the market now. These shorts have started selling well also.
